General Hospital (GH) recap for Friday, June 26, reveals that Britt Westbourne (Kelly Thiebaud) faced a twist she didn’t see coming while Anna Devane (Finola Hughes) took the first step in exposing Cassius Faison aka “Nathan West” (Ryan Paevey).

At the pool, Harrison Chase (Josh Swickard) tried to keep the focus on Brook Lynn Quartermaine (Amanda Setton) and Phoebe (Luna and Lucia Creighton), but it was impossible when Detective Joe Fitzpatrick (Jonathan Bennett) was arguing with Willow Cain (Katelyn MacMullen) nearby.

Curtis Ashford (Donnell Turner) defended Willow since he didn’t think she fled from Jordan Ashford’s (Tanisha Harper) accident and tried to point the finger at Isaiah Gannon (Sawandi Wilson) instead.

Isaiah arrived and realized there was someone else under suspicion, so that led to him clashing with Curtis again.

Willow ultimately decided to go with Joe to the police station to clear up the misunderstanding.

Chase eventually approached Curtis and got the scoop on what was going on with Willow, so he told Brook Lynn and headed down to the PCPD as well.

In the interrogation room, Willow accused ADA Justine Turner (Nazneen Contractor) of trying to pin this on her because she failed to take her down for attempted murder.

However, ADA Turner pointed out they had two witness statements – one from Lucy Coe (Lynn Herring) and one from Drew Cain (Cameron Mathison).

Those statements put Willow on Route 91 the night of Jordan’s crash, but Willow denied being there.

Once Chase appeared, he speculated with Willow on the Drew situation and guessed he must’ve responded to Joe’s yes or no question in a way that incriminated Willow.

Willow acted like Joe must’ve misunderstood.

At Crimson, Charlotte Cassadine (Bluesy Burke) gave Nina Reeves (Cynthia Watros) attitude for choosing Willow over her, but Nina tried to explain that it wasn’t like that.

Nina got a phone call from Willow about her latest police drama and had to rush off to help her, so it seemed like she was proving Charlotte right.

Danny Morgan (Asher Antonzyn) showed up and filled Charlotte in on all the chaos he caused at the WSB field office, so they got into another fight that sent Danny stomping off.

However, Danny returned after he watched shady WSB agent get off the elevator and head into the office.

Charlotte panicked as the agent attempted to kidnap her, but Danny whacked the guy over the head with something to knock him out and raced off with Charlotte.

Back at the PCPD, Curtis told Nina that Isaiah was to blame for leaving the scene of Jordan’s crash.

Chase also suggested Willow could leave since she wasn’t being charged with anything.

ADA Turner stopped Willow once the trip log from her black BMW revealed she was on Route 91 within seconds of Jordan’s accident.

In Tortola, Rocco Falconeri (Finn Carr) stood his ground on wanting to take Britt with them when he left with Lulu Spencer (Alexa Havins Bruening) and Dante Falconeri (Dominic Zamprogna).

Britt convinced Rocco that it was too dangerous, so he relented on going alone with Dante and Lulu – though he made Britt promise to take her meds and stay on the move.

Dante made a cryptic phone call and dismissed Rocco’s questions about it soon after.

Once Rocco and Britt said their goodbyes, she prepared to inject herself with a dose of what she assumed was her medication.

Of course, GH fans will recall that Ross Cullum (Andrew Hawkes) offered up those vials as bait for Cassius, so Britt almost injected herself with poison.

Fortunately, Britt didn’t get the chance since a couple of police officers burst in to arrest her for kidnapping.

At Anna’s facility, she caught up with Felicia Scorpio (Kristina Wagner), Mac Scorpio (John J. York) and Emma Scorpio (Braedyn Bruner), so they were all happy to see the progress she’d made.

In private, Anna’s doctor told Felicia she wasn’t comfortable releasing Anna since there was the risk of relapse and more work to be done.

Felicia eventually spoke with Anna alone and was stunned when Anna delivered some shocking news.

Anna needed to trust Felicia with some information and revealed that “Nathan West” wasn’t who he said he was.

Back in Port Charles, ADA Turner pushed “Nathan” to take the lead on finding Jenz Sidwell (Carlo Rota).

Jordan and Laura Collins (Genie Francis) called “Nathan” over to tell him about the possible hideout they’d found for Sidwell, so he warned them not to share the intel with anyone else.

Cassius eventually called someone – presumably Ross Cullum (Andrew Hawkes) – to alert him to a Sidwell problem.
